Subject: [PATCH 2/6] vim2m: fix smatch warning
Date: Thu,  7 Feb 2019 10:13:34 +0100	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20190207091338.55705-3-hverkuil-cisco@xs4all.nl>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20190207091338.55705-1-hverkuil-cisco@xs4all.nl>

drivers/media/platform/vim2m.c: drivers/media/platform/vim2m.c:525 device_work() warn: variable dereferenced before check 'curr_ctx' (see line 523)

Signed-off-by: Hans Verkuil <hverkuil-cisco@xs4all.nl>
---
 drivers/media/platform/vim2m.c | 2 +-
 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)

diff --git a/drivers/media/platform/vim2m.c b/drivers/media/platform/vim2m.c
index e31c14c7d37f..910727982230 100644
--- a/drivers/media/platform/vim2m.c
+++ b/drivers/media/platform/vim2m.c
@@ -520,13 +520,13 @@ static void device_work(struct work_struct *w)
 	unsigned long flags;
 
 	curr_ctx = container_of(w, struct vim2m_ctx, work_run.work);
-	vim2m_dev = curr_ctx->dev;
 
 	if (NULL == curr_ctx) {
 		pr_err("Instance released before the end of transaction\n");
 		return;
 	}
 
+	vim2m_dev = curr_ctx->dev;
 	src_vb = v4l2_m2m_src_buf_remove(curr_ctx->fh.m2m_ctx);
 	dst_vb = v4l2_m2m_dst_buf_remove(curr_ctx->fh.m2m_ctx);
